Lewis", "Stefan Mueller-Stach", "Deepam Patel" ], "comment": "45 pages, 1 figure", "categories": [ "math.AG" ], "abstract": "A general specialization map is constructed for higher Chow groups and used to prove a \"going-up\" theorem for algebraic cycles and their regulators. The results are applied to study the degeneration of the modified diagonal cycle of Gross and Schoen, and of the coordinate symbol on a genus-2 curve.", "revisions": [ { "version": "v1", "updated": "2017-04-16T13:59:25.000Z" } ], "analyses": { "subjects": [ "14C25", "19E15", "14C30" ], "keywords": [ "k-theory elevator", "higher chow groups", "general specialization map", "algebraic cycles", "modified diagonal cycle" ], "note": { "typesetting": "TeX", "pages": 45, "language": "en", "license": "arXiv", "status": "editable" } } }
